Japan’s highly active seismic profile mandates a minimization of dead load on high-rise facades to limit kinetic energy during earthquakes.
MCM (Modified Clay Material), widely termed as Flexible Stone, offers a revolutionary structural weight reduction down to 3.5–4 kg/m², compared to traditional natural stone cladding which exceeds 45 kg/m². This radical change reduces the hazard of facade detaching while complying fully with Japan's strict Building Standards Act (Kenchiku Kijun-hō) regarding falling exterior decorative hazards.

Designed specifically to absorb shear loads experienced during high-frequency seismic acceleration in Japan's coastal cities. MCM adapts dynamically without fracture propagation.
Tested through 200 rapid freeze-thaw cycles without experiencing surface crazing, blistering, or structural delamination, rendering it optimal for Tohoku and Hokkaido deployment.
Modified Clay synthesis ensures near-zero VOC and zero formaldehyde emissions, aligning seamlessly with Japanese Ministry of Land, Infrastructure, Transport and Tourism health standards.
